Black-tailed Gull

Black-tailed Gull, 44–48 cm, is common on East Asian coasts from Russia to China, Japan, and Korea. Grey mantle, white body, yellow bill with red spot and black subterminal band, yellow legs. Omnivore; very vocal, known as the 'cat gull' for its mewing calls. Migratory; winters south to Vietnam.

Red-legged Kittiwake

Red-legged Kittiwake, 35–39 cm, has a very restricted range on only four Aleutian and Pribilof Island colonies, with a world population under 200,000. Resembles Black-legged Kittiwake but with bright red legs, darker upperparts, and white underwing tips. Pelagic piscivore; Vulnerable and declining.
